做了一个小项目,需求是利用海康威视的网络摄像头,来监控某个区域,如果有人出现的话呢,就上报告警信息,本来我是想着用萤石云来获得相关的消息的,但是需要付费,所以只能通过海康产品自己的SDK来二次开发了,我后台是用node js写的,现在海康这个是用C++写的,我要写一段C++的程序,来监听网络摄像头,看是否有报警,写好之后,应该怎么样用node js 来调用这段C++的代码,以获得报警信息,从而为在node js程序里面进行处理提供相应的参数呢???
做了一个小项目,需求是利用海康威视的网络摄像头,来监控某个区域,如果有人出现的话呢,就上报告警信息,本来我是想着用萤石云来获得相关的消息的,但是需要付费,所以只能通过海康产品自己的SDK来二次开发了,我后台是用node js写的,现在海康这个是用C++写的,我要写一段C++的程序,来监听网络摄像头,看是否有报警,写好之后,应该怎么样用node js 来调用这段C++的代码,以获得报警信息,从而为在node js程序里面进行处理提供相应的参数呢???
C++ 我没调用过。 我通过node子进程child_process 调用过C#可执行文件去调用热敏打印机和身份证识读器。至于调用C++,node-gyp可以C++ 文件进行编译,博客教程
5 回答4.8k 阅读✓ 已解决
3 回答2k 阅读✓ 已解决
2 回答3.9k 阅读✓ 已解决
2 回答3.2k 阅读✓ 已解决
4 回答2.4k 阅读✓ 已解决
1 回答3.2k 阅读✓ 已解决
1 回答2.7k 阅读✓ 已解决
Node.js调用本地代码,网上的文章很多吧。可以使用node-ffi,例如这个。